Abstract
The utility model discloses a kind of Bulky Waste processing unit, aim to provide a kind of good with crushing effect and be applicable the strong Bulky Waste processing unit of ability, its drip irrigation device is to include rack body, charging aperture, the crushing chamber in rack body and the disruption elements in crushing chamber, the disruption elements include breaker roll, several broken blades on breaker roll and the motor for driving breaker roll rotation, and the adjusting part of spacing size between the adjacent broken blade of regulation is additionally provided with the breaker roll.

Crushing chamber 3 and peace in a kind of Bulky Waste processing unit, including rack body 1, charging aperture 2, rack body 1
Disruption elements 4 in crushing chamber 3, crushing chamber 3 is interior to be provided with two groups of disruption elements 4, and one end of two groups of disruption elements 4, which is provided with, to be passed
The linkage of moving gear group 6 is set, wherein one end installation motor 43 of a disruption elements 4;One motor 43 drives
The rotation work of two groups of disruption elements 4, more preferable crushing operation is carried out to rubbish under the mating reaction of two groups of disruption elements 4.
It is broken that disruption elements 4 include breaker roll 41, several broken blades 42 on breaker roll 41 and driving
The motor 43 that roller 41 rotates, the regulation group for adjusting spacing size between adjacent broken blade 42 is additionally provided with breaker roll 41
Part;Specifically, adjusting part include the mounting groove 51 being opened on breaker roll 41, the slide bar being fixed in mounting groove 51 52,
The two groups of broken blades 42 for being axially inserted into and running through the adjusting rod 53 of mounting groove 51 and being arranged on slide bar 52 and adjusting rod 53,
Broken blade 42 is connected by sliding block 54 and regulating block 55 respectively with slide bar 52 and adjusting rod 53, regulating block 55 and the spiral shell of adjusting rod 53
Line connects, and adjusting rod 53, which is applied in the body of breaker roll 41, is provided with bearing 56, and two groups of broken blades 42 are anxious along slide bar 52
Face is symmetricly set in mounting groove 51, and adjusting rod 53 is bidirectional helical.
Be additionally provided with sorting component in crushing chamber 3, sorting component be arranged on the lower section of disruption elements 4, including the first sorting layer with
And second sorting layer, first sorting layer include be arranged on crushing chamber 3 in screening function conveying bed 71 and be opened in support
The side of body 1 first discharging opening 72 corresponding with conveying bed 71, wherein, conveying bed 71 is made of latticed iron net, simply
Structure design be can be achieved to rubbish size sorting work, be effectively reduced the spending of cost of manufacture, so as to improve enterprise
Industry income.
Secondly, the second sorting layer includes the sorting plate 73 with filter bores and is opened in the side of rack body 1 and sorting plate
73 the second corresponding discharging openings 74, discharging switch 75 is provided with the second discharging opening 74;The convenient rubbish to after crushing has
The quantitative collection work of effect, regulation discharging 75 pairs of dischargings of switch are started and suspended;The bottom of second sorting plate 73 is provided with upper
The drainage plate 76 and be opened in the side of rack body 1 threeth discharging opening corresponding with drainage plate 76 that surface is inclined to set
77。
, can be to complete to crush after the rubbish result first of crushing operation sorts layer in the presence of sorting component
Rubbish reclaimed, then select corresponding broken size to carry out crushing work again so that the broken work of rubbish is more
Add generalization, then the broken rubbish completed is collected by the second sorting layer, the liquid being mixed in rubbish is carried out effective
Separation so that work is preferably further processed in the rubbish after broken.
Include the deflector 8 that upper surface is inclined to set, one end of deflector 8 between first sorting layer and disruption elements 4
It is fixedly connected with the inwall of crushing chamber 3, the other end is arranged at intervals with the inwall of crushing chamber 3, is arranged at intervals end away from the first discharging opening
72 sides;Rubbish after will be broken carries out effective water conservancy diversion work so that and rubbish converges to the initial end of conveying bed 71, so that
Refuse classification effect after broken is more preferable.
Operation principle:
The mounting groove 51 opened up on breaker roll 41, by rotating regulating block 55 in the broken blade 42 of the control of adjusting rod 53
Slide, realize the shuffle effect of broken blade 42, blade 42 is crushed in the presence of slide bar 52 and sliding block 54 on breaker roll 41
The firm state of holding structure is slid, the spacing between adjacent broken blade 42 is adjusted by adjusting part, can be according to actual need
Rubbish type to be processed, the arrangement density of the broken blade 42 of selection control, breaker roll 41 is driven with the rotation of breaker roll 41
On broken blade 42 rotate, broken work is carried out to rubbish.
